I wrote this when the episode came out, but I figured I'd share it here:

 

A nice, refreshing episode.

 

Before I get in to the meat of the episode, I want to address one thing. I'm not quite sure I like Discord, the ancient, powerful spirit of chaos turned into a minor annoyance to be used in incidental episodes.

 

As for the rest: Good stuff. Princess Cadence is one of my favorite characters so it was really nice to be able so see her again. Despite my preliminary detraction, Discord's humor is always a winner and this episode was no different.

 

One thing I loved was Twilight's fangirl-ism. The part where she noted which bell from Starswirl's hat would be on display was particularly endearing. :3 At first I wondered if Cadence would really be interested in that sort of thing at all but she either was, or was good at playing along.

 

The beast under the flower was... Odd? Interesting? Ridiculous? I'd say all three, and more. "Confusing" would be a great word, actually. Nice to see a little Alicorn magic on display in the little scuffle, though. And the conclusion was brilliant.

Alternate ending I came up with for anyone interested.

 

Basically, everything goes more or less the same, the two princesses drive the wurm back into the ground (without lasers, maybe by cramming its mouth with a big rock or collapsing the ground under it, doesn't matter), Discord reveals he's been lying, wurm pops back up, sneezes on him, he gets sick, all the same up to there. BUT, at this point Twilight realizes that the wurm wasn't attacking them at all. It was living under the medicinal flower because it was sick, and using the flower to alleviate its symptoms. When they came to steal it, it went after them to keep the flower. So now they have a choice. They can keep the flower and cure Discord of his new sickness, or they can return it to the ailing wurm and leave Discord to get over the illness the long way. Naturally, since Discord just revealed he'd been pulling their chains the whole time, they actively decide to let him stay sick while returning the flower to the wurm.

 

I miss the season 1 feel when most beasts were just big creatures that wanted something.

Oh, that Discord is infuriating. Why did the mane six keep him around, again? He's a total jerk who only ever thinks of himself. I still find his antics and callous attitude highly amusing, but I definitely appreciate that he's become less overtly mean as of late, if still rather selfish. I do think he's funny here, though as always I kinda wish we got more Cadance and less Discord; her sweet nature is on display here, and it's nice to see her show off some fighting prowess, but she's still not allowed to express that much personality. The Discord stuff is fun, but it's a little less crazy than in his season 3 episode, and he doesn't actually learn anything here, which is kinda frustrating. Twilight put way more effort into that friendship than Discord deserves. I dig the moral about a bad day being able to bring you closer with someone you share the experience with, but that's very similar to several other morals that the show has featured in the past.
